End of an era

MOUNTAIN HOME AIR FORCE BASE, Idaho -- Symbolizing the transfer of the 389th Fighter Squadron’s led aircraft, Staff Sgt. David Lang passes his aircraft’s wheel chalks to Senior Airman Jaime Montano during the squadron’s “fini flight” ceremony here March 16. Sergeant Lang served as the dedicated crew chief for the squadron’s lead F-16 up until the squadron officially transferred the unit’s role to the F-15E Strike Eagle at the event. The squadron’s last five F-16s permanently leave the base March 29 as part of the 366th Fighter Wing’s move to a core F-15E unit. Air Force photo by Master Sgt. Dave Wheeler
